A leading care service provider is looking for a Bank Maintenance Operative in Telford. This role involves general maintenance, compliance checks, and health & safety responsibilities across office and warehouse facilities.
Candidates should have proven maintenance experience, multi-skilled in electrics, plumbing, and carpentry. The position offers flexible hours at £18.00 per hour with benefits like on-site gym access and daily free lunches.
A proactive attitude and strong problem-solving skills are essential.
